Modern Old Town Pasadena An awakened respect for the city's architectural prizes led to the renovation of historical homes and structures throughout the city. No place was this even more evident than in Old Pasadena, where the city's downtown first started. Resurgence of this area took place throughout the eighties, and culminated at the end of 1992 with the completion of the One Colorado historical block.


In between 1980 and 1990, the populace of Pasadena increased by 11%, becoming a lot more racially and ethnically diverse. A charter modification, approved by voters in 1980, transformed Pasadena's election system from citywide overflows to area just political elections.


In 1993, the name for Pasadena's chosen representatives was officially changed from Board of Supervisors, a term connected with firms, to Common council, a term common in many local government. A mayor was selected on a rotating basis from the senior City Councilmembers. The City Supervisor, nonetheless, was liable for the day-to-day operation of the City.

In July of 1997, the globe had the ability to view as Rover, a robotic on four wheels with an electronic camera and extendable arms, moved over the surface area of the red world. The robot took pictures, accumulated rock and soil examples and transferred clinical information back to the earth. Wanderer lasted significantly longer than it was initially created before it dropped quiet in September 1997.

The Norton Simon Gallery is a cultural treasure, showcasing among the most exceptional private art collections ever before put together. Started by industrialist Norton Simon, the gallery features European work of arts, consisting of works by Raphael, Rembrandt, and Picasso.

As the official State Cinema of The Golden State, the Pasadena Play house has long been a hub for carrying out arts and theatrical quality. Organizing a selection of manufacturings, from classic plays to modern performances, the Play house proceeds to enhance Pasadena's cultural landscape. The Levitt Pavilion Pasadena hosts a Songs Celebration included 50 totally free concerts throughout each summer season. The charitable arts organization brings in previous Grammy champions, along with a selection of categories to fit the varied preferences of music followers, from Latin to Jazz to modern option and indie performances.
